We present lattice calculations in QCD using Shamir's variant of Kaplan fermions which retain the continuum $\mathrm{SU}(\mathrm{N}{)}_{L}\ifmmode\times\else\texttimes\fi{}\mathrm{SU}(\mathrm{N}{)}_{R}$ chiral symmetry on the lattice in the limit of an infinite extra dimension. In particular, we show that the pion mass and the four quark matrix element related to ${K}_{0}\ensuremath{-}{\overline{K}}_{0}$ mixing have the expected behavior in the chiral limit, even on lattices with modest extent in the extra dimension, e.g., ${N}_{s}=10$.
